aminopyrine (medicine)


aminopyrine
<chemical> A drug with analgesic, anti-inflammatory, and antipyretic properties but, owing to the risk of agranulocytosis, whose use is discouraged.

Pharmacological action: non-steroidal anti-inflammatory agents.

Chemical name: 3H-Pyrazol-3-one, 4-(dimethylamino)-1,2-dihydro-1,5-dimethyl-2-phenyl-


pentoxide (medicine)


pentoxide
<chemistry> An oxide containing five atoms of oxygen in each molecule; as, phosphorus pentoxide, P2O5.

Origin: Penta- + oxide.
